You are pure energy moving outward through the Universe. Your body itself is made up of star stuff left over from the Big Bang with 99 percent of its mass comprised of just six common elements: oxygen, carbon, hydrogen, nitrogen, calcium, and phosphorus. The atoms that make up the very bones in your body, every striation of muscle tissue, every drop of blood, the billions of neurons in your brain, your beating heart—all of it was forged long ago in the crucible of the stars.
